About St Joseph School
ST Joseph School is a public elementary school located in Racine, Wisconsin. Serving students from pre-kindergarten through eighth grade, the school has an enrollment of 205 students and maintains a student-teacher ratio of 18.8:1. With 11 full-time equivalent teachers, ST Joseph provides a supportive educational environment for its young learners.
While academic performance data is limited, ST Joseph focuses on nurturing students' development across various aspects beyond test scores. The school's setting within a small city offers a close-knit community atmosphere where families are often closely involved in their children’s education and the broader school life. ST Joseph School sits at 1525 Erie St., providing a welcoming space for learning and growth in its neighborhood.

Community Profile
The community surrounding St Joseph School has a median household income of $74,125. It is an area where 33%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$224,200, with a median rent of $1,049/month. The local poverty rate of 8.9%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
